If the diameter of a circle is an inch, which expression best describes the circumference, in inches?

Answer:

The circumference of the circle is:

C = π inches or C = 3.14 inches

Explanation:

Given

Diameter of circle = d = 1 inch

To determine

circumference of the circle in inches

As

d = 2r

substituting d = 1 to determine r

1 = 2r

r = 1/2

Using the formula to determine the circumference of the circle

C = 2πr

substituting r = 1/2 in the equation

C = 2π×1/2

C = π inches

or

C = 3.14 inches

Therefore, the circumference of the circle is:

C = π inches or C = 3.14 inches
